A young woman moves into a forest ridden town, to attend the local college. She has moved from her foster parents house, to a small secluded cabin, where she lives with her little sister in peace. 
One night while attending a concert, masked men open fire on people, and she and her litte sister run for their lives. A man rescues her and her little sister, brings them to a hospital, but never tells her of his name.
The following weeks, she attends school, and sees him everywhere around school. They both have a dark secret that they want kept from each other, but when danger arises, will their secrets be revealed?
